A volunteer on-site in Fishtown serves as an ambassador for the organization and promotes a positive image/reputation of the organization. They welcome visitors to Fishtown, provide information on programs and events, educate visitors about Fishtown and the Leland community, and communicate the mission of the Fishtown Preservation Society (FPS).
